The pastoral society is a nomadic group of people who travel with a herd of domesticated animals, which they rely on for food while the agrarian society, or agricultural society, is any community whose economy is based on producing and maintaining crops and farmland.

According to the passage, why did Wilson propose the League of Nations?
Genrish500 [490]
President Woodrow Wilson <span>proposed the League of Nations because he wanted to make it far more difficult for a world conflict like World War I to take place again--by encouraging cooperation between European states instead of rivalries. </span>
